Bulky, but great sound and convenience
by
ehwang
,
Oct 13, 2007
|
|||
|
Pros: Clear, clean and loud sound, wireless convenience, good battery life, nice design.
Cons: Bulky, cheap plastic parts, not very comfortable, complicated controls.
The Bottom Line: These have been the only BT wireless headphones that I have found worth keeping. Despite the problems, they are still worth the convenience.

Comfortable Bluetooth headphones with good sound that just fall short
by
vartian
,
Dec 13, 2007
|
|||
|
Pros: Good fit, comfort, sound and battery life.
Cons: Horribly frustrating Bluetooth profiles
The Bottom Line: If you want good sound from over-the-ear Bluetooth headphones and don't mind having to pair the device daily, then these headphones are a decent pick.
